Monday Begins 'HURD Week' at Utah State University

USU’s Student Involvement Office promotes “HURD Week,” Jan. 3-Feb. 5.

HURD is a USU social club created to rally the student body to athletic events and promote general pride in the university. Since its creation, HURD has been Utah State’s largest club and claims to be the “rowdiest, loudest, biggest and best fans of USU athletics.”

HURD Week kicks off Monday, Jan. 31, with the Coach’s Show at Elements Restaurant at 6 p.m. There will be a three-point contest held in the Nelson Fieldhouse Tuesday at 5 p.m. Wednesday at 9 p.m., the men's basketball team — and current WAC leaders — takes on number four Nevada in the Smith Spectrum.

Men's hockey plays Northern Arizona at the Eccles Ice arena Thursday at 7 p.m. After the action on the ice, the Oscar-award-winning film, The Blindside, will be shown in the TSC ballroom at 8 p.m.

To finish off HURD Week, men's basketball plays Boise State at the Smith Spectrum, 7p.m., Saturday. The Sports Academy is hosting student night following Saturday’s basketball game and is free for students (9:30 p.m.-midnight).
